How to stop an iteration in python
WebMar 14, 2024 · You can use the continue statement if you need to skip the current iteration of a for or while loop and move onto the next iteration. In this example, we are looping …
How to stop an iteration in python
Did you know?
WebIf all the values from an iterator have been returned already, a subsequent next () call raises a StopIteration exception. Any further attempts to obtain values from the iterator will fail. You can only obtain values from an … WebPython provides two keywords that terminate a loop iteration prematurely: The Python break statement immediately terminates a loop entirely. Program execution proceeds to the first …
WebAs soon as it founds a character that is equal to ‘e’, then it calls the ‘break’ keyword. Which stops the ongoing iteration by the “for loop” & control jumps directly to the end of the loop. All the characters after the character ‘e’ in the string gets skipped. It is because the ‘break’ statement stopped the for loop abruptly in between. WebTo prevent the iteration to go on forever, we can use the StopIteration statement. In the __next__ () method, we can add a terminating condition to raise an error if the iteration is …
WebMar 19, 2024 · Pour cela, vous pouvez utiliser les instructions break, continue et pass. Instruction Break Sous Python, l’instruction break vous donne la possibilité de quitter une boucle au moment où une condition externe est déclenchée. WebApr 10, 2024 · In the following, we iterate to have an individual summary per page, but we could push this further. 1. If you are running in Colab or on a machine which does not have the API installed, first ... Create Your Chat GPT-3 Web App with Streamlit in Python. Not only for the hype ... Stop doing this on ChatGPT and get ahead of the 99% of its users.
WebJun 15, 2016 · You can create an iterator from the list. With this, you can mutate the loop items while looping: it = iter(list1) for i in it: if i == 5: next(it) # Does nothing, skips next …
WebPython uses this function in an infinite while-loop to iterate over an object. The loop ends when it encounters the StopIteration error. Example of working of iterators in Python iterable = "PythonGeeks" iter_obj = iter(iterable) while True: try: print(next(iter_obj)) except StopIteration: break Output P y t h o n G e e k s __next__ () in Python how do i reinstate my facebook accountWebTo prevent the iteration to go on forever, we can use the StopIteration statement. In the __next__ () method, we can add a terminating condition to raise an error if the iteration is … how do i reinstate my texas drivers licenseWebExample 2: Apply warning () Function in R. In this Example, I’ll show how to apply the warning function. Similar to the message function, we need to give a character string as input for the warning command: By comparing the previous RStudio console output with the output of Example 1, you can see the major difference between the message and ... how much money does ronaldo getWebIterator in Python uses the two methods, i.e. iter() and next(). The next() method raises an StopIteration exception when the next() method is called manually. The best way to avoid … how much money does royale high makeWebIteration means running a code statement a certain number of times or until a condition is met. Just keep that in mind for now. When iteration occurs a specific number of times, it’s called ... how do i reinvent myself at 50WebJan 6, 2024 · Using for loops and while loops in Python allow you to automate and repeat tasks in an efficient manner. But sometimes, an external factor may influence the way your program runs. When this … how much money does ronaldo hasWebThe pythonic way: use iteration as it should be def is_different_value(iterable): first = iterable[0][0] for l in iterable: for elem in l: if elem != first: return True return False if is_different_value(L): print "Doh" pros: still clean and efficient cons: you reinvdent the … how do i reject someone nicely